For those of you asking "What's the difference between a romper and a jumpsuit?" The answer is that a romper has shorts, a jumpsuit has pants.
What I like about going the route of the jumpsuit is, the ease of it all. You thrown on one garment and you are dressed. No wondering "Does this go with that?". Plus, a one piece number ( This applies to dresses as well!) can get you out the door fast, if you are in a time crunch.
